What is Aging in Place?

Aging in place means living in your home independently and safely as you grow older. It allows seniors to maintain their autonomy and personal connections while accessing the resources they need to thrive. The idea is to ensure an environment that supports health and wellbeing without having to relocate to assisted living facilities or nursing homes.

Understanding Senior Housing Options

When considering aging in place, it's essential to explore various Senior Housing options, including:

  • Independent Living: Perfect for seniors who can live independently but may require some assistance with daily activities.
  • Assisted Living: Offers support with day-to-day tasks while allowing residents to maintain their independence.
  • Nursing Homes: Provide 24-hour care for those who cannot live independently due to medical needs.
  • Memory Care: Specializes in caring for seniors with memory issues, including Alzheimer's and dementia.
  • Continuing Care Retirement Communities: A multi-faceted community offering various levels of care as residents' needs change over time.

Home Care vs. Facility-Based Care

Understanding the difference between Home Care and facility-based care options such as Nursing Homes and Assisted Living is key to making informed decisions. Home care allows seniors to receive personal care services in their familiar environment, enabling them to maintain their daily routines.

On the other hand, facility-based care often provides a structured environment and social interactions that can be beneficial. For instance, Retirement Communities often feature amenities that encourage a vibrant lifestyle.

Understanding Long Term Care

One term you’ll frequently come across while researching aging options is Long Term Care. This involves a range of services designed to meet both medical and non-medical needs of people living with chronic health conditions or disabilities. Long term care may include skilled nursing for those with critical health needs, or it may be less intensive, focusing on personal care assistance.

Choosing the Right Memory and Dementia Care

A significant number of seniors will experience memory-related challenges, making specialized care essential. Dementia Care involves tailored programs designed to support individuals with cognitive impairments, ensuring their needs are met while maintaining their dignity. If someone you know requires this type of care, consider looking into facilities with dedicated Memory Care sections.
